This short book contains a large number of MATLAB-based problems dealing with the topics covered in a first course on feedback control. The ways in which MATLAB can be used to solve these problems are illustrated by detailed examples that lead the reader through the analytical steps of the solution and in many cases give a script of MATLAB commands. A number of simplified models of real-world systems are presented and used in the problems and what- if variations. This book is intended to serve as a supplement to one of the many feedback control textbooks available.
